Hi Rafael,  I'm sorry no one has answered you sooner.

You may change the notification methods in your settings.  Click on the arrow next to your name at the top right of the screen and select "Account Settings."  When that page loads, look to the right side of the page for "Other Settings" and you will see the first choice under that is "Notification Settings."  Click on that, and when the page loads, you will see a selection of choices for managing your notifications.

I do not get any emails, but I have the top box selected so that the Administration can contact me if necessary.  I have only checked "Play a sound when I receive a browser notification."  This occurs only when I log in.  No emails.  :)
